The Unseen Villains: Bacteria and Fungi

So, let’s get into the nitty-gritty. When we talk about microbial activity, we’re mainly looking at bacteria and fungi, which thrive in the water that nourishes our blooms. Sounds harmless, right? Well, not really. These microscopic life forms can wreak havoc on our beloved flowers. When they proliferate, they create a troublesome phenomenon known as a biofilm—a slimy layer that can completely obstruct the flower’s vascular system.

You might be wondering, "How does this slime impact my flowers?" Well, here’s the scoop: the main job of the vascular system—or, to put it simply, the plumbing system of the flower—is to facilitate water and nutrient absorption. When the stem gets plugged, that water never makes its way up to the petals, leading to sad, droopy flowers far too soon.

Why Does Plugging Matter?

Now, let’s break it down even further. The plugging process happens when bacteria and fungi accumulate in the stems. As these microorganisms multiply, they block the pathways designed for water transport. The flowers, deprived of water, start to wilt. Not Just About Water: The Nutrient Factor

And as if that weren’t enough, blocked stems hinder the nutrient uptake too. Our flowers crave nutrients to stay vibrant, just like we need food to feel our best. When microbial activity disrupts water flow, it also cuts off essential nutrients that help the flowers thrive. This dual assault—lack of water and limited nutrients—can lead to a rapid decline in freshness, leaving you wondering where all the vibrant color went.

But wait, there’s more! Aside from creating clogging, these little buggers—bacteria and fungi—can also produce harmful substances. That’s right. Their by-products can inhibit further water movement. Keeping Microbial Menace at Bay

So, what can you do to combat these microscopic foes and prolong your floral arrangements? Here are a few tips that will have your flowers looking fresh for longer:

  1. Change the Water Regularly: Stagnant water is a paradise for bacteria. Aim to change the water every couple of days. When you do, give the stems a fresh cut too. This opens up the vascular system, ensuring they’ll absorb water as soon as they hit the new batch.

  2. Use Flower Food: Most commercial floral arrangements come with a packet of flower food. And it’s not just a marketing gimmick! This special mix helps nourish your flowers and slows down microbial growth. Trust us; your blooms will thank you.

  3. Keep it Clean: Don’t just focus on water; make sure your vase is spotless too. Bacteria love an unclean environment, so give your vase a good scrub before putting those fresh flowers in.

  4. Temperature Matters: Keep your arrangements in a cool area, away from direct sunlight and drafts. Extreme temperatures can stress flowers, making them more vulnerable to microbial activity.

  5. Trim the Stems Wisely: It’s not just about cutting stems—how you do it matters! A diagonal cut increases the surface area for water absorption. You might think, “Isn’t a straight cut good enough?” Not quite. Diagonal cuts help prevent the stems from sitting flat against the bottom of the vase, which can block water uptake.
